Default Boost/Nitrous On a 1995?

Okay got my 1995 gt, 43000 miles right? With the hyper pistons and the timing at 14 deg. is it safe to run nitrous or boost through the motor "mods listed" and at what levels, Thanks!

Default RE: Boost/Nitrous On a 1995?

150hp or 10psi is no big deal as long as your fuel system is up to par. You can go higher if you're confident in your tune.

I just put a 150 shot cold fusion and am getting the car back tommorow... i have 140K miles so keep your fingers crossed for me will ya?
My kit is a cold fusion kit (WET), with the msd digital 6, 2 degree cooler plugs, 150 lph fuel pump and having it dyno tuned. I did alot of homework and this seemed to be the best way for me to go with the cash I had. IT ran me about 1300 with all including install and tax

Get that fuel pump out of your car. Your motor will go lean and then you will be up a creek. Spend another 125 bucks and get a walbro 255lph high pressure fuel pump. Trust me.
